What's typically involved in patio paver installation in Philadelphia?

Patio paver installation in Philadelphia involves preparing a stable sub-base, often with compacted gravel and sand, to prevent settling. Licensed contractors then lay the pavers in your chosen pattern, ensuring proper alignment and edging. Finally, polymeric sand is swept into the joints to lock the pavers in place, creating a durable and attractive surface for your Philadelphia outdoor space.

What factors affect the cost of concrete driveway installation in Philadelphia, PA?

The cost of concrete driveway installation in Philadelphia, PA, is influenced by the project's scope, including its size and thickness. Decorative finishes like stamping or coloring will also add to the expense. Site preparation, such as excavation and the addition of a proper sub-base, is crucial for longevity and contributes to the overall cost. Licensed professionals will provide a detailed quote.

Can stampcrete patios be done in Philadelphia, PA?

Yes, stampcrete patios can certainly be created in Philadelphia, PA. Licensed concrete contractors utilize specialized tools and techniques to imprint patterns and textures onto freshly poured concrete, mimicking materials like slate, stone, or brick. This provides a decorative and durable option for your outdoor living space in Philadelphia, PA, designed to withstand local weather.
